  • HT4007 I Just updated Apeture to 3.3.2  Now there are some photos that I receive a message..."Unsupported Image Format"  Are there lost?  can I retrieve them?  can I change the format?  Help...?!?

    I just updates Apeture to version 3.3.2 after installing Mountain Lion.  There are some photos in Apeture that now say, "Umsupported Image Format".  Are these lost?  Can I retrieve them...how?  Can I change the format so that I can see them again?  Help?!?

    Are these images "Raw" images? What is the make of your camera?
    Check the version of the Digital Camera RAW Compatibility Update that is installed.  The version of the raw support is shown in the About panel: from the main menu bar:
         Aperture > About Aperture
    Download the latest Raw Update from here:
    Digital Camera RAW Compatibility Update 3.14
    If you have the latest raw support installed, but Aperture does not recognize the format, try to register the raw support for your camera with the launch services db, see this post by Alan Roseman:
               Re: Aperture 3 preview of raw file greenish
    But also read the following post, that explain how this is supposed to work and to correct the typo in the command
    In short: Quit Aperture, open the terminal, paste the  follwing text in (all in one single line) and hit return; then reboot the system.
    /System/Library/Frameworks/CoreServices.framework/Versions/A/Frameworks/LaunchSe rvices.framework/Versions/A/Support/lsregister -R /System/Library/CoreServices/CoreTypes.bundle/Contents/Library

  • I try to open iphoto and it comes up with You have made changes to your photo library using a newer version of iPhoto. Please quit and use the latest version of iPhoto. I have downloaded photo manager and it's telling me to update but it wont update...

    I try to open iphoto and it comes up with You have made changes to your photo library using a newer version of iPhoto. Please quit and use the latest version of iPhoto. I have downloaded photo manager and it's telling me to update but it wont update...

    iPhoto is Apple's included program to manage your photo's and pictures.
    It receives updates over time with Software updates and new machine or iLife purchases.
    When iPhoto gets updated or a newer version is used, it may alter iPhoto support files, but newer iPhoto versions usually always compatible with older files which it then updates.
    If you used a newer iPhoto on your iPhoto support files, then they got altered to the newer format, older iPhoto versions can't read the older format.
    Somewhere along the line you somehow got a older version of iPhoto on your computer, you need to fine the newer version of iPhoto (not this photo manager, sounds like another program)
    Or somewhere along the line you used a newer iPhoto version (like on another Mac) and it altered the iPhoto support files on your older version of iPhoto.
    So the key here is to find the newest version of iPhoto and use that to access your iPhoto support files.
    If you didn't access your iPhoto support files from another Mac, then you should have the newer iPhoto version on your computer.
    Once you find it, and get it in the Dock, you should remove the older iPhoto version from your computer to prevent this from happening again.
    Lastly, if the newer version of iPhoto is somehow gone off your computer, you should be able to get a copy off the latest OS X install disk or iLife using a free program called Pacifist.
    http://www.charlessoft.com/
    Then you need to check for updates for iPhoto in the program itself, the current version is 9.1.2

  • Possible to change date format when importing files into Aperture 3

    Just wondering if it is possible to change the format of the date from YYYY-MM-DD to YYYYMMDD when you rename files as they are imported into Aperture 3? I typically rename my files and insert my initials, date the photo was taken, sequence number, camera used and original file name. When I do this in Aperture 3, the date format used includes dashes. I would like to have the file renamed without the dashes in the date. Is this possible?

    You should be able to edit the format in the import presets. I have done this for folder stucture of imports, I believe you can do the same for the file renaming. At the bottom of the drop down box for file naming at improt should be an edit option which brings up the import naming presets, select the "YYYY-MM-DD" and remove the dashes.

    And from CMYK to RGB?
    As Larry has already pointed out you can't change the color profile with iPhoto.
    However, there's an Automator workflow/app that can convert a TIFF image file to a JPG file and embed the sRGB color profile at the same time. I've created one with Automator, Convert to JPG and Embed sRGB profile, that can be downloaded from Toad's Cellar. 
    To use it export the photos out of iPhoto as Kind = Original and drop them on the application. This will avoid applying jpeg compression to the file twice, once when exporting as a jpeg and again when converting with the application.

  • How to change the format of a cell in a web report

    Hello experts,
    Is it possible to implement this in a Web Report/BEx query?
    We have a list of products grouped into Company A and Company B. One key figure is for example Net Cost Price.
    We need to highlight the lowest net cost price in every company but with a different colour depending on the company assuming prices are sorted in ascending order.
    We have been recommended to use Web Design Api for Tables but we understand that in order to format a cell content we need to know the axis position of the cell but we don't know how many rows the query will display for every company. Is this kind of requirements only possible with "static" reports where we know exactly the number of rows and columns that are going to be displayed?
    This is an example.
    COMPANY      PRODUCTS    NET COST PRICE
    Company A    Product 1    <b>5€</b>
                 Product 2    10€
    Company B    Product 1    <b>10€</b>
                 Product 2    20€
    Any help would be very much appreciated.
    Thanks in advance,
    Inma

    Hi Inma,
      If you have already not solved your problem , you can try the following solution with table interface class.
    Table interface class generates HTML table row by row so it first process the charecterstics and then KFs .
    You define a  attribute(type public) in class and set that attribute to X (In CHARECTERSTIC menthod)when ever the company code changes.
    Then make use of that flag in DATA method to change the format of cell (Assuming you sorted by Ascending).
    hope this helps.
